    Fireplace damper

    If a fireplace damper is not closed during the winter and there is no fire in the fireplace will the heat from the house go up the chimney?

    3 Answers

    Of course it would.

    of course, heat rises

    Yes it will, you can buy a chimney balloon ,put it up the chimney slightly blown up then blow it up completely ,this saves a lot of heat loss.
